Anniston, AL Crime Statistics
Crime Overview
The Anniston Police Department serves the city of Anniston, AL in Calhoun County. Over the past five years (2019-2024), the city recorded 4,566 violent crimes and 4,689 property crimes. The average violent crime rate stands at 314.0 per 100k residents, which is 195.7% above the national average. Property crime averages 309.3 per 100k, 89.0% above the national average. The most common offense was Violent Crime, while Robbery had the lowest rate. Over the same period, the city also reported 6 hate crime incidents, with motivations including race, religion, and sexual orientation. Data is sourced from the FBI Crime Data Explorer and reflects totals from the most recent five-year period.

Crime Summary
Crime Type | Annual Rate (per 100k residents) | Grade | Total Incidents (2019-2023) | National Avg | % Difference |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Violent Crime | 314.0 | F | 4566 | 106.2 | +195.7% |
Property Crime | 309.3 | F | 4689 | 163.6 | +89.0% |
Robbery | 4.8 | B | 118 | 5.8 | -18.2% |
Aggravated Assault | 85.6 | F | 794 | 22.3 | +284.8% |
Burglary | 66.6 | F | 1139 | 24.0 | +177.2% |
Larceny | 209.3 | F | 2967 | 116.4 | +79.9% |
Motor Vehicle Theft | 33.3 | D | 572 | 22.2 | +50.2% |
